My first cell phone was an analog Nokia bag phone, circa 1992. It was connected to a huge 12vdc GSM AGM battery in a leatherette bag with a shoulder strap. Battery life was about 2 hours or less, IIRC. It was powerful and sucked juice because the towers were far apart, even in the Silicon Valley at that time.
